“We are not playing roles. That’s wat’s powerful in Amour. These are archetypical figures: the mother, the father, the parents, the daughter. It gives a very universal nature and a tremendous truth to the movie. We are telling a story but delivering a history of humanity. There are no particular anecdotes. Nothing happens. But it’s through this level of generality that each can recognize oneself.”

-Isabelle Huppert about Amour (2012)
